package db
import (
"fmt"
"io"
"time"
"github.com/evergreen-ci/evergreen"
"github.com/evergreen-ci/pail"
"github.com/mongodb/anser/db"
"github.com/mongodb/grip"
"github.com/mongodb/grip/message"
"github.com/pkg/errors"
"go.mongodb.org/mongo-driver/bson"
"go.mongodb.org/mongo-driver/mongo"
"go.mongodb.org/mongo-driver/mongo/options"
"go.mongodb.org/mongo-driver/x/mongo/driver"
)
var (
NoProjection = bson.M{}
NoSort = []string{}
NoSkip = 0
NoLimit = 0
NoHint interface{} = nil
)
type SessionFactory interface {
GetSession() (db.Session, db.Database, error)
}
type shimFactoryImpl struct {
env evergreen.Environment
db string
}
func GetGlobalSessionFactory() SessionFactory {
env := evergreen.GetEnvironment()
return &shimFactoryImpl{
env: env,
db: env.Settings().Database.DB,
}
}
func (s *shimFactoryImpl) GetSession() (db.Session, db.Database, error) {
if s.env == nil {
return nil, nil, errors.New("undefined environment")
}
session := s.env.Session()
if session == nil {
return nil, nil, errors.New("session is not defined")
}
return session, session.DB(s.db), nil
}
// Insert inserts the specified item into the specified collection.
func Insert(collection string, item interface{}) error {
session, db, err := GetGlobalSessionFactory().GetSession()
if err != nil {
return errors.WithStack(err)
}
defer session.Close()
return db.C(collection).Insert(item)
}
func InsertMany(collection string, items ...interface{}) error {
if len(items) == 0 {
return nil
}
session, db, err := GetGlobalSessionFactory().GetSession()
if err != nil {
return errors.WithStack(err)
}
defer session.Close()
return db.C(collection).Insert(items...)
}
func InsertManyUnordered(c string, items ...interface{}) error {
if len(items) == 0 {
return nil
}
env := evergreen.GetEnvironment()
ctx, cancel := env.Context()
defer cancel()
_, err := env.DB().Collection(c).InsertMany(ctx, items, options.InsertMany().SetOrdered(false))
return errors.WithStack(err)
}
// CreateCollections ensures that all the given collections are created,
// returning an error immediately if creating any one of them fails.
func CreateCollections(collections ...string) error {
session, db, err := GetGlobalSessionFactory().GetSession()
if err != nil {
return err
}
defer session.Close()
const namespaceExistsErrCode = 48
for _, collection := range collections {
_, err := db.CreateCollection(collection)
if err == nil {
continue
}
// If the collection already exists, this does not count as an error.
if mongoErr, ok := errors.Cause(err).(mongo.CommandError); ok && mongoErr.HasErrorCode(namespaceExistsErrCode) {
continue
}
if err != nil {
return errors.Wrapf(err, "creating collection '%s'", collection)
}
}
return nil
}
// Clear removes all documents from a specified collection.
func Clear(collection string) error {
session, db, err := GetGlobalSessionFactory().GetSession()
if err != nil {
return err
}
defer session.Close()
_, err = db.C(collection).RemoveAll(bson.M{})
return err
}
// ClearCollections clears all documents from all the specified collections,
// returning an error immediately if clearing any one of them fails.
func ClearCollections(collections ...string) error {
session, db, err := GetGlobalSessionFactory().GetSession()
if err != nil {
return err
}
defer session.Close()
for _, collection := range collections {
_, err := db.C(collection).RemoveAll(bson.M{})
if err != nil {
return errors.Wrapf(err, "Couldn't clear collection '%v'", collection)
}
}
return nil
}
// DropCollections drops the specified collections, returning an error
// immediately if dropping any one of them fails.
func DropCollections(collections ...string) error {
session, db, err := GetGlobalSessionFactory().GetSession()
if err != nil {
return err
}
defer session.Close()
for _, coll := range collections {
if err := db.C(coll).DropCollection(); err != nil {
return errors.Wrapf(err, "dropping collection '%s'", coll)
}
}
return nil
}
// EnsureIndex takes in a collection and ensures that the index is created if it
// does not already exist.
func EnsureIndex(collection string, index mongo.IndexModel) error {
env := evergreen.GetEnvironment()
ctx, cancel := env.Context()
defer cancel()
_, err := env.DB().Collection(collection).Indexes().CreateOne(ctx, index)
return errors.WithStack(err)
}
const errorCodeNamespaceNotFound = 26
// DropAllIndexes drops all indexes in the specified collections, returning an
// error immediately if dropping the indexes in any one of them fails.
func DropAllIndexes(collections ...string) error {
env := evergreen.GetEnvironment()
ctx, cancel := env.Context()
defer cancel()
for _, coll := range collections {
if _, err := env.DB().Collection(coll).Indexes().DropAll(ctx); err != nil {
// DropAll errors if the collection does not exist, so make this
// idempotent by ignoring the error for the case of a nonexistent
// collection.
if mongoErr, ok := err.(driver.Error); ok && mongoErr.NamespaceNotFound() {
continue
}
if cmdErr, ok := err.(mongo.CommandError); ok && cmdErr.HasErrorCode(errorCodeNamespaceNotFound) {
continue
}
return errors.Wrapf(err, "dropping indexes in collection '%s'", coll)
}
}
return nil
}
// DropDatabases drops all of the given databases, returning an error immediately
// if dropping any of the databases fails.
func DropDatabases(dbs ...string) error {
session, _, err := GetGlobalSessionFactory().GetSession()
if err != nil {
return err
}
defer session.Close()
for _, db := range dbs {
if err := session.DB(db).DropDatabase(); err != nil {
return errors.Wrapf(err, "dropping database '%s'", db)
}
}
return nil
}
// Remove removes one item matching the query from the specified collection.
func Remove(collection string, query interface{}) error {
session, db, err := GetGlobalSessionFactory().GetSession()
if err != nil {
return err
}
defer session.Close()
return db.C(collection).Remove(query)
}
// RemoveAll removes all items matching the query from the specified collection.
func RemoveAll(collection string, query interface{}) error {
session, db, err := GetGlobalSessionFactory().GetSession()
if err != nil {
return err
}
defer session.Close()
_, err = db.C(collection).RemoveAll(query)
return err
}
// Update updates one matching document in the collection.
func Update(collection string, query interface{}, update interface{}) error {
session, db, err := GetGlobalSessionFactory().GetSession()
if err != nil {
grip.Errorf("error establishing db connection: %+v", err)
return err
}
defer session.Close()
return db.C(collection).Update(query, update)
}
// UpdateId updates one _id-matching document in the collection.
func UpdateId(collection string, id, update interface{}) error {
session, db, err := GetGlobalSessionFactory().GetSession()
if err != nil {
grip.Errorf("error establishing db connection: %+v", err)
return err
}
defer session.Close()
return db.C(collection).UpdateId(id, update)
}
// UpdateAll updates all matching documents in the collection.
func UpdateAll(collection string, query interface{}, update interface{}) (*db.ChangeInfo, error) {
switch query.(type) {
case *Q, Q:
grip.EmergencyPanic(message.Fields{
"message": "invalid query passed to update all",
"cause": "programmer error",
"query": query,
"collection": collection,
})
case nil:
grip.EmergencyPanic(message.Fields{
"message": "nil query passed to update all",
"query": query,
"collection": collection,
})
}
session, db, err := GetGlobalSessionFactory().GetSession()
if err != nil {
grip.Errorf("error establishing db connection: %+v", err)
return nil, err
}
defer session.Close()
return db.C(collection).UpdateAll(query, update)
}
// Upsert run the specified update against the collection as an upsert operation.
func Upsert(collection string, query interface{}, update interface{}) (*db.ChangeInfo, error) {
session, db, err := GetGlobalSessionFactory().GetSession()
if err != nil {
grip.Errorf("error establishing db connection: %+v", err)
return nil, err
}
defer session.Close()
return db.C(collection).Upsert(query, update)
}
// Count run a count command with the specified query against the collection.
func Count(collection string, query interface{}) (int, error) {
session, db, err := GetGlobalSessionFactory().GetSession()
if err != nil {
grip.Errorf("error establishing db connection: %+v", err)
return 0, err
}
defer session.Close()
return db.C(collection).Find(query).Count()
}
// FindAndModify runs the specified query and change against the collection,
// unmarshaling the result into the specified interface.
func FindAndModify(collection string, query interface{}, sort []string, change db.Change, out interface{}) (*db.ChangeInfo, error) {
session, db, err := GetGlobalSessionFactory().GetSession()
if err != nil {
grip.Errorf("error establishing db connection: %+v", err)
return nil, err
}
defer session.Close()
return db.C(collection).Find(query).Sort(sort...).Apply(change, out)
}
// WriteGridFile writes the data in the source Reader to a GridFS collection with
// the given prefix and filename.
func WriteGridFile(fsPrefix, name string, source io.Reader) error {
env := evergreen.GetEnvironment()
ctx, cancel := env.Context()
defer cancel()
bucket, err := pail.NewGridFSBucketWithClient(ctx, env.Client(), pail.GridFSOptions{
Database: env.DB().Name(),
Name: fsPrefix,
})
if err != nil {
return errors.Wrap(err, "problem constructing bucket access")
}
return errors.Wrap(bucket.Put(ctx, name, source), "problem writing file")
}
// GetGridFile returns a ReadCloser for a file stored with the given name under the GridFS prefix.
func GetGridFile(fsPrefix, name string) (io.ReadCloser, error) {
env := evergreen.GetEnvironment()
ctx, cancel := env.Context()
defer cancel()
bucket, err := pail.NewGridFSBucketWithClient(ctx, env.Client(), pail.GridFSOptions{
Database: env.DB().Name(),
Name: fsPrefix,
})
if err != nil {
return nil, errors.Wrap(err, "problem constructing bucket access")
}
return bucket.Get(ctx, name)
}
func ClearGridCollections(fsPrefix string) error {
return ClearCollections(fmt.Sprintf("%s.files", fsPrefix), fmt.Sprintf("%s.chunks", fsPrefix))
}
// Aggregate runs an aggregation pipeline on a collection and unmarshals
// the results to the given "out" interface (usually a pointer
// to an array of structs/bson.M)
func Aggregate(collection string, pipeline interface{}, out interface{}) error {
session, db, err := GetGlobalSessionFactory().GetSession()
if err != nil {
err = errors.Wrap(err, "establishing db connection")
grip.Error(err)
return err
}
defer session.Close()
// NOTE: with the legacy driver, this function unset the
// socket timeout, which isn't really an option here. (other
// operations had a 90s timeout, which is no longer specified)
pipe := db.C(collection).Pipe(pipeline)
return errors.WithStack(pipe.All(out))
}
// AggregateWithHint runs aggregate and takes in a hint (example structure: {key: 1, key2: 1})
func AggregateWithHint(collection string, pipeline interface{}, hint interface{}, out interface{}) error {
session, db, err := GetGlobalSessionFactory().GetSession()
if err != nil {
err = errors.Wrap(err, "establishing db connection")
grip.Error(err)
return err
}
defer session.Close()
// NOTE: with the legacy driver, this function unset the
// socket timeout, which isn't really an option here. (other
// operations had a 90s timeout, which is no longer specified)
pipe := db.C(collection).Pipe(pipeline).Hint(hint)
return errors.WithStack(pipe.All(out))
}
// AggregateWithMaxTime runs aggregate and specifies a max query time which
// ensures the query won't go on indefinitely when the request is cancelled.
func AggregateWithMaxTime(collection string, pipeline interface{}, out interface{}, maxTime time.Duration) error {
session, database, err := GetGlobalSessionFactory().GetSession()
if err != nil {
err = errors.Wrap(err, "establishing DB connection")
grip.Error(err)
return err
}
defer session.Close()
return database.C(collection).Pipe(pipeline).MaxTime(maxTime).All(out)
}
